📝 Overview & Benefits

A. Maintenance Allowance



Group A: Degree Course in Medical, Engineering, Agricultural, Veterinary, and Postgraduate Degree Courses.

Rate of Scholarship for Hosteller (in ₹ per month): 1200/-

Rate of Scholarship for Day Scholar (in ₹ per month): 550/-



Group B: Diploma course in Medical, Engineering, Agricultural, and Veterinary.

Rate of Scholarship for Hosteller (in ₹ per month): 820/-

Rate of Scholarship for Day Scholar (in ₹ per month): 530/-



Group C: Post Graduate Course in Arts, Science, Commerce, and Diploma in Professional Education.

Rate of Scholarship for Hosteller (in ₹ per month): 820/-

Rate of Scholarship for Day Scholar (in ₹ per month): 530/-



Group D: From 2nd-year degree course

Rate of Scholarship for Hosteller (in ₹ per month): 570/-

Rate of Scholarship for Day Scholar (in ₹ per month): 300/-



Group E: 11th, 10th and 1st year of Degree Course

Rate of Scholarship for Hosteller (in ₹ per month): 380/-

Rate of Scholarship for Day Scholar (in ₹ per month): 230/-



B. Reader Allowance for Blind and Low-Vision Students.



Group A, B, C (in ₹ per month): 100/-



Group D (in ₹ per month): 75/-



Group E (in ₹ per month): 50/-



C. Tuition Fees (in ₹ per month):

As approved by the competent authority.



D. Study Tour Expenditure (in ₹ per annum):

500/-



E. Project Typing Expenditure (in ₹ per annum):

600/-

✅ Eligibility Criteria

The applicant should be a citizen of India.

The applicant should be a domicile / permanent resident of the state of Maharashtra.

The applicant should be a student admitted/enrolled in a school recognized by the Govt. of Maharashtra.

The applicant should be a Person with Disability (Visually Handicapped, Low Vision, Hearing Impaired, Orthopedically Handicapped, etc).

The percentage of the disability should be 40% or above.

The applicant should have passed class 10th.

The applicant should not have failed in the last qualifying examination.

The applicant should be pursuing a post-metric qualification, i.e. Higher Secondary School (Class 11th, Class 12th), or a Technical/Professional Degree in Medical, Engineering, etc.

🚀 Application Process

Offline

Step 1: Request a hard copy of the format of the application form for the scheme from the concerned authority at your school/college.

Step 2: In the application form, fill in all the mandatory fields, paste the passport-sized photograph (signed across), and attach all the (self-attested) mandatory documents.

Step 3: Submit the duly filled and signed application form along with the documents to the concerned authority at your school/college.

Step 4: Acquire the receipt/acknowledgment of the successful submission of the application form from the concerned authority at your school/college.

📄 Documents Required

Aadhaar Card.

2-Passport Sized Photograph (Signed Across).

Residential Certificate / Domicile Certificate of the State of Maharashtra.

Disability Certificate.

Details of the Bank Account (Bank Name, Branch Name, Address, IFSC, etc).

Proof of the Latest Educational Qualification (Passing Certificate or Marksheet)

Proof of Passing Class 10th.

Bonafide Certificate from the School/College

Proof of Pursuance of a Post-Matric Qualification (Fee Receipt, etc)

Any other document required by the School/College or the District Social Welfare Office.
